Comments

This healthy 12-year-old girl had a small portwine birthmark which had become slightly elevated over the last decade. She suddenly developed a friable hemorrhagic papule within the birthmark which bled profusely after minor trauma. The pyogenic granuloma was shaved and cauterized, laser treatment of the portwine birthmark was scheduled. A tendency for pyogenic granulomast to develop within portwine birthmarks has been described in the dermatologic literature.

Description

5 mm red friable papule within an irregularly shaped sharply demarcated red minimally elevated 2.5 X 5 cm plaque
